What is the difference between encryption and masking?
It helps to point out the most fundamental difference between encryption (original data is transformed into encoded data and original data is restored from it) and data masking (no transformation, just original data is protected to achieve data anonymization). What is data masking and give an example?
Deterministic Data Masking Involves mapping two sets of data that have the same type of data, in such a way that one value is always replaced by another value. For example, the name “John Smith” is always replaced with “Jim Jameson”, everywhere it appears in a database.

Who are the vendors of data masking software?
The vendors of products in data masking are Informatica, IBM, Oracle, Compuware, and dataguise. They have a complete operating database for non-production reasons with no risk to disclose any sensitive data and is a threat to business
